Parallel Bible results for "1 John 2:1-7"

1 John 2:1-7

NKJV

NIV

1 My little children, these things I write to you, so that you may not sin. And if anyone sins, we have an Advocate with the Father, Jesus Christ the righteous.
1 My dear children, I write this to you so that you will not sin. But if anybody does sin, we have an advocate with the Father—Jesus Christ, the Righteous One.
2 And He Himself is the propitiation for our sins, and not for ours only but also for the whole world.
2 He is the atoning sacrifice for our sins, and not only for ours but also for the sins of the whole world.
3 Now by this we know that we know Him, if we keep His commandments.
3 We know that we have come to know him if we keep his commands.
4 He who says, "I know Him," and does not keep His commandments, is a liar, and the truth is not in him.
4 Whoever says, “I know him,” but does not do what he commands is a liar, and the truth is not in that person.
5 But whoever keeps His word, truly the love of God is perfected in him. By this we know that we are in Him.
5 But if anyone obeys his word, love for God is truly made complete in them. This is how we know we are in him:
6 He who says he abides in Him ought himself also to walk just as He walked.
6 Whoever claims to live in him must live as Jesus did.
7 Brethren, I write no new commandment to you, but an old commandment which you have had from the beginning. The old commandment is the word which you heard from the beginning.
7 Dear friends, I am not writing you a new command but an old one, which you have had since the beginning. This old command is the message you have heard.
